PetroChina and BP have signed an agreement to build a regional carbon capture, utilisation and storage cluster in Hainan province, CNPC, PetroChina’s parent company, said on March 20.

China Southern Petroleum Exploration and Development, a unit of PetroChina, has built a full-process CCUS system project, proposed a regional carbon sequestration strategy plan, and provided a reliable and major solution for Hainan province to achieve the goal of carbon neutrality, CNPC said.

“The cooperation between the two parties will make a beneficial attempt for the green and low-carbon development of the oil and gas industry, add new impetus to the construction of Hainan Free Trade Port and Clean Energy Island, and make positive contributions to the realisation of the industrialisation of CCUS,” the Chinese state-owned company said.

PetroChina and BP established a global strategic partnership in 2015. CNPC said that this agreement will further promote and deepen the cooperation between the two parties in energy transformation.
